Woman held hostage in Pee Dee home

McColl police say early Sunday morning, a woman and a few friends were at her home on Marlboro Street in McColl when two men in the home pulled out guns and forced everyone to leave except the homeowner.

Minutes later, two of people who were at the home arrived at the McColl Police Department to tell officers the woman was being held against her will.

Officers called the Chesterfield County Sheriff's Department's SWAT Team.

SWAT members arrived, and a few minutes later the woman ran out of the home screaming.

She told officers the armed men made her put on ear phones and lie on the floor and then they left.

Police say they have leads on the suspects, but aren't releasing any names.
